~Might Have Said~

~I might have said I love you~
  ~ten thousand echoes reside~
  ~three wandering moons of Atlantis~
  ~conspire to conceal, they hide~
  ~the city, my love is a rainbow~
  ~whose path is come open and wide~
  ~a tumble me down & forever~
  ~whistling of prayer, neap tide~

~I might have said who are you~
  ~whose sleep I have come to share~
  ~far misty mountains abiding~
  ~a halo of sun as they bear~
  ~tree children, my love is a whis’pring~
  ~wind through the needles, their hair~
  ~lift me up, I’m a flying man~
  ~whose heart is lighter than air~

~I might have said where are you~
  ~lonely nights lying awake~
  ~a misty gath’ring of shadow~
  ~fair ghosts of tomorrow may shake~
  ~their heads, my love is a phantom~
  ~a cry of hope for their sake~
  ~whose spirit may lie in my bosom~
  ~a lay me down I would make~

~I might have said I’ve found you~
  ~into the face of the night~
  ~the sun, a cascade of falling~
  ~makes narrowing pathways of light~
  ~a fire, my love is a ribbon~
  ~shimmering gem of delight~
  ~the body of faith come rewarded~
  ~healing caresses ignite~
    

~I might have said I love you~
  ~then finally found your face~
  ~the stars, a sprinkling of heaven~
  ~find sorrow & come to erase~
  ~the dark, my love is a promise~
  ~a choosing of time & place~
  ~whose moment I have come seeking~
~has found me & blessed me with grace~
